  • Cayó Iguana

    19 de junho de 2018, Cuba ⋅ ☀️ 31 °C

    We then head back towards the Cayo Largo area. Ben, Joss and myself decide to take the kayaks to the nearby Iguana Island, a very small low-lying island. We land on the island and immediately come face to face with some very big iguanas. They are all coming towards us, but we manage to avoid them. It turns out that other boats land here with tourists, who feed the iguanas, causing them to expect it now unfortunately. We manage to walk around a bit, before another sailing boat arrives, and a big crowd of day trippers wade to the island. Time to leave. We kayak around the island and head back to where the Neptune left us.

    We find the catamaran beached on another Island's beach, where we join the rest of the group spending the afternoon in the shallow water playing volleyball, dancing and having cocktails with our Iguana friends. Later we leave the shore and go further out to anchor for the night.

  • Kayaking to Cayó Rico

    20 de junho de 2018, Cuba ⋅ ☀️ 29 °C

    After breakfast we sailed westward for a short time, we were heading for Cayo Rico. Half way there we tried something new and dropped the kayaks in the natural pools and eight of us paddled our way over three miles to Cayo Rico.

    What an experience! We saw nurse sharks, Osprey, Black Hawks, Stingrays, not to mention the beautiful scenery and water. Most of the way the water was barely knee deep, despite us being a fair bit offshore. Occasionally it was so shallow the kayaks would run aground, and we had to walk. At one point we saw a nurse shark, that went under our kayak, and we felt it striking the underside. A truely amazing experience.

  • Coral Gardens

    20 de junho de 2018, Cuba ⋅ ☀️ 31 °C

    In the afternoon we kayaked back to the Neptune, spotting a stingray on the way. We again set sail to the east, heading for Cayo Largo, stopping for a short while at the Coral Gardens.

    Here we went snorkeling and the crew went hunting for food. Eduardo who was using a speargun managed to get several fish, however, one on them had darted into some coral just as he fired at it. He got the fish, but the spear got lodged inside the coral. Eventually he had to cut it from the rope and leave it. He wasn't happy.Leia mais

  • Freedom for Leonardo

    21 de junho de 2018, Cuba ⋅ ☀️ 29 °C

    After breakfast, we revisited the Turtle Rescue Centre, because today we were going to do something very special, releasing the 1.5 year old green turtle "Leonardo" out onto the reef.

    It was an emotional moment when Leonardo the man, who had raised him, said his goodbyes to Leonardo the turtle.

    We sailed a short distance to a nearby reef, and gathered in the water, as Allan released him. We followed him for 30 minutes and he was already eating after that time – amazing!

  • Schiphol

    24 de junho de 2018, Países Baixos ⋅ ☀️ 13 °C

    I managed to sleep on the 9 hour plane from Havana to Amsterdam, but the seats were very uncomfortable, no padding, so I was always waking up to shift position, plus we only got 3.5 hours sleep on the friday night.

    So by Amsterdam I was shattered, and had 8 hours until the flight to Aberdeen. So found out they have a Yotel, which is a very small room hotel in Lounge 2 of Schiphol. I could get it for 4 hours, it had a bed, TV, power sockets, toilet and shower in a very small space. I felt great after the 4 hours. Will do that again if I have a long flight somewhere.
